Dogsmack 2.0 was formed in May 2005. We are part of Region 9, and our team is scattered across North and South Carolina (or the Cack-a-lackies, as many like to call them), and Georgia.
Dogsmack's best NAFA time to date is a 16.88 with Cho (8"), Riot, Vengeance & Razor at the Gamblers/Sundogs tournament in April, 2006. Our best U-FLI time is 16.751 with Vette, Riot, Punk & Razor (10") at the Gamblers' Talladega tournament in August, 2006.
